Summary of the contracting process

The Hexagon Housing Association has completed a procurement process for the 'Hexagon Housing Association Repairs and Voids Contract', focusing on construction work within the housing sector. This tender was conducted in London and Kent and followed a selective procurement method using a Competitive Dialogue procedure under the Public Contracts Regulations 2015. The procurement process began with expressions of interest and involved a three-stage selection procedure, ultimately awarding the contract on 11th March 2022 to T.Gilmartins Limited, valued at approximately £34.5 million. Although the procurement has reached completion, it included provisions for break clauses in case of non-performance by the selected service provider.

Lot Information

Lot 1

Hexagon Housing Association ("Hexagon") has sought expressions of interest from suitably skilled and experienced suppliers for the delivery of responsive repairs and void property works, including emergencies out of office hours and a fully comprehensive customer service centre solution. The contract will also include ad hoc planned works such as kitchen and bathroom replacements and electrical rewiring and installation works. The contract has been awarded to a single Service Provider under a TPC 2005 (as amended) for 10 years, with break clauses included for non-performance and the like. To procure the new contract, Hexagon followed a three-stage Competitive Dialogue procedure under the Public Contracts Regulations 2015. Under the first stage of the process, prospective bidders were required to complete a Selection Questionnaire and its associated appendices. Following evaluation of submitted SQs, Hexagon shortlisted three bidders to be Invited to Submit Dialogue Solutions under the second stage of the process. Following evaluation of received ISDS submissions, Hexagon shortlisted 3 Tenderers to be invited to participate in Competitive Dialogue. Full details of all the requirements and how to participate were included in the procurement, SQ and Tender documents. Additional information: Hexagon have confirmed that TUPE will apply.
